Summary

Offering a fresh introduction to the world of dolphins and porpoises, this appealing title in QEB's Animal Lives series takes an up-close, sometimes too close, look at these mammals while discussing their lifecycles, habitat, and their routines for learning the skills that help them survive and thrive. Includes world maps, glossary and Fun Facts.
